How they compare
Kenya currently reports 1.34 per 100 people against 1.2 per 100 people in Equatorial Guinea, a difference of 0.14 per 100 people.
That makes Kenya's figure about 1.1 times Equatorial Guinea's.
Across all 8 years both countries report, Kenya has been ahead every year.
Equatorial Guinea ranks 151st and Kenya ranks 150th of 182 countries.
Kenya has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Equatorial Guinea | Kenya |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.1728 per 100 people | 0.3663 per 100 people | 0.1935 per 100 people | Kenya |
| 2000s | 0.6938 per 100 people | 0.821 per 100 people | 0.1273 per 100 people | Kenya |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
